以下指令碼範例會使用曝光層級資料執行自訂出價演算法。
盡可能提升品牌相關 KPI
您可以使用自訂出價指令碼盡可能提升與品牌相關的主要成效指標 (KPI),例如:
active_view_viewed
time_on_screen_seconds
completed_in_view_audible
如要瞭解其他欄位,請參閱「進階自訂出價欄位」一文。
實際範例
某電子商務廣告客戶想在推出新產品時放送廣告活動。廣告活動的 KPI 著重於盡可能提升品牌認知,因此該廣告客戶針對用於評估品牌曝光度的指標進行自訂出價最佳化。
指令碼範例
您可以使用 max_aggregate
盡可能提升品牌認知,以下指令碼範例就是其中一種方式。分數 A
、分數 B
和分數 C
會指定權重,以設定各項指標的優先順序:
active_view_viewed
:代表 Active View 判斷多媒體廣告或影片廣告的曝光為可視曝光。time_on_screen_seconds
:代表影片顯示在畫面上的時間長度 (以秒為單位)。如果曝光符合指定的觀看時間,就會傳回「是
」。completed_in_view_audible
:代表影片完整播放且全程開啟音訊的曝光。
([active_view_viewed], <分數 A>),
([time_on_screen_seconds > 10], <分數 B>),
([completed_in_view_audible], <分數 C>)
])
對於使用多媒體廣告素材的廣告活動,建議您利用廣告素材大小盡可能擴大品牌商機。分數 X
、分數 Y
和分數 Z
代表各指標組合的權重:
creative_width
:代表廣告素材的寬度 (以像素為單位)creative_height
:代表廣告素材的高度 (以像素為單位)
return max_aggregate([
([time_on_screen_seconds > 10, creative_width == 300, creative_height == 600], <分數 X>),
([time_on_screen_seconds >=3, time_on_screen_seconds <= 10,creative_width == 300, creative_height == 600], <分數 Y>),
([time_on_screen_seconds < 3, creative_width == 300, creative_height == 600], <分數 Z>
])
連網電視
連網電視廣告活動也能受益於自訂出價。不過,用於連網電視廣告活動的指令碼不支援依據網域
進行評分。
實際範例
某電子商務廣告客戶想在推出新產品時放送廣告活動,且他們知道自己的目標對象主要是在晚上和清晨觀看內容。
指令碼範例
您可以使用 max_aggregate
盡可能提升品牌認知,以下指令碼範例就是其中一種方式。分數 A
、分數 B
和分數 C
代表權重,用於設定時間範圍的優先順序:
hour_of_day
:代表放送廣告的時段
([0 <= hour_of_day < 7], <分數 A>),
([7 <= hour_of_day < 9], <分數 B>),
([9 <= hour_of_day < 18], <分數 C>),
([18 <= hour_of_day < 22], <分數 B>),
([22 <= hour_of_day <= 23], <分數 A>),
])